CEBU CITY, Philippines — Cebuano boxing promoter Lorenzo “Chao” Sy of Chao Sy International Promotions is looking forward to bigger fight cards following the success of “Fist of Fury 10: The Eliminator” on Saturday, May 9, at the Cebu Coliseum. The event lived up to Sy’s expectations of an all-out war inside the ring. Chinese boxer DianXing Zhu scored a unanimous decision win over Ian Abne in their International Boxing Federation (IBF) world minimumweight title eliminator in the main event.
